His battle vs Busy B in 1981 is the stuff of legends. As far as my tastes are concerned, that marks my entry point into hip hop.

https://youtu.be/hBvaU0-_SLE

Go to the 7:20 mark.

He’s obviously great on the early Treacherous Three material, but it’s not the same lyrical spitfire that he was displaying in live settings circa 1981.
